Beijing man inherits properties after years of caring for elderly neighbor

By Quan Zhanfu | chinadaily.com.cn | Updated: 2024-04-24 20:05

A Beijing man has inherited five properties from his late elderly neighbor in the village after a court validated a caregiving agreement. The man, identified by his surname Liu, was awarded the inheritance following the court's ruling.

The case centered around the elderly villager surnamed Ruan, a childless 93-year-old resident of Shunyi district with no immediate family. In 2011, facing the challenges of living alone, Ruan sought assistance from the local village committee. Recognizing Liu's good reputation and positive relationship with Ruan, the committee facilitated a caregiving agreement.

With the village committee as witness, a formal agreement was signed. Liu pledged to care for Ruan for the remainder of his life, and in return, Ruan would bequeath all his properties, including a large homestead, to Liu upon his passing.

For over a decade, Liu lived up to his commitment. He relocated his family closer to Ruan and provided essential care, ensuring his comfort and well-being. Villagers served as witnesses during court proceedings, highlighting Liu's unwavering dedication, which included installing oxygen generators to manage Ruan's lung condition.

Last year, a demolition project on Ruan's homestead resulted in five resettlement houses being allocated to him. Sadly, Ruan passed away shortly thereafter in October. Liu, who had treated Ruan as family, managed his funeral arrangements and secured a burial plot.

Seeking legal validation, Liu presented the caregiving agreement to the court and pursued the inheritance against Ruan's sister and niece. The court acknowledged that Ruan's relatives had minimal contact with him during his lifetime. In light of Liu's unwavering care and commitment, the court ruled in his favor. The agreement was deemed valid, granting Liu the inheritance of all five properties.
